Tear is a versatile word that can be used in various contexts and has multiple meanings. Here are some tips on how to use this word or phrase effectively in a sentence:


1. Tear as a Verb: - Tear can mean to pull or rip something apart forcefully. For example: "She tore the paper into small pieces." - It can also refer to the act of moving quickly or rushing. For instance: "He tore down the street to catch the bus." - Additionally, tear can describe the action of causing someone to become emotional or cry. Example: "The heartwarming movie made her tear up."


2. Tear as a Noun: - Tear can be used to describe a drop of liquid that comes from the eyes when crying. For example: "A single tear rolled down her cheek." - It can also refer to a hole or a rip in a material or fabric. Example: "There was a tear in his shirt after the accident." - Tear can also denote a difficult or challenging situation. For instance: "The country was in tears after the devastating earthquake."


3. Tear as an Idiomatic Phrase: - "In tears" is a common phrase used to describe someone who is crying or extremely upset. Example: "She was in tears when she heard the tragic news." - "Tear apart" is another idiomatic phrase that means to criticize or attack someone or something harshly. Example: "The critics tore apart the new movie for its poor storyline."


4. Using Tear in Different Tenses: - Present tense: "I tear the paper into small pieces." - Past tense: "She tore the paper into small pieces." - Present participle: "He is tearing down the street to catch the bus." - Past participle: "The torn shirt was beyond repair."


5. Using Tear in Different Sentence Structures: - Simple sentence: "She tore the letter in frustration." - Compound sentence: "He tore the paper, but then regretted his actions." - Complex sentence: "After the argument, she was left in tears." - Interrogative sentence: "Did you tear the page out of the book?" Remember to consider the context and intended meaning when using the word "tear" or the phrase "in tears" in your sentences.

All the parts of speech in English are used to make sentences. All sentences include two parts: the subject and the verb (this is also known as the predicate). The subject is the person or thing that does something or that is described in the sentence. The verb is the action the person or thing takes or the description of the person or thing. If a sentence doesn’t have a subject and a verb, it is not a complete sentence (e.g., In the sentence “Went to bed,” we don’t know who went to bed).
